Water treatment services involve the process of removing impurities and contaminants from water sources to ensure it is safe and suitable for use. These services typically include testing water quality, installing filtration systems, and maintaining equipment that improves water clarity, taste, and safety. Proper water treatment can address issues such as unpleasant odors, discoloration, or the presence of harmful substances, helping property owners enjoy cleaner, healthier water supplies.

Many common problems can be resolved through professional water treatment. Hard water, characterized by high mineral content, can cause scale buildup on appliances and fixtures, reducing their lifespan and efficiency. Contaminants like bacteria, viruses, or chemicals can also pose health risks if not properly filtered out. Water treatment services help mitigate these concerns by implementing solutions tailored to specific water quality issues, promoting better appliance performance and overall water safety.

Discover typical Water Treatment Service project ranges for Orange City, FL.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a water treatment system typically ranges from $1,000 to $3,500, depending on system type and property size. For example, a basic under-sink filter may cost around $1,200, while a whole-house system could be closer to $3,000.

Replacement Filters and Parts - Replacing filters and parts usually costs between $50 and $300 per service, with standard filters averaging around $100. Larger or specialized filters, such as reverse osmosis membranes, tend to be on the higher end of this range.

Maintenance and Tune-Ups - Routine maintenance for water treatment systems generally falls between $100 and $250 per visit. This includes inspection, cleaning, and part replacements to ensure optimal performance.

System Upgrades or Repairs - Upgrading or repairing existing systems can cost from $200 to $1,000, depending on the complexity of the work and parts needed. For instance, adding a UV sterilizer may be around $400, while fixing a malfunctioning control valve could be closer to $600.
